Increased Scrutiny of Work Visa Applications

The UK work visa requirements have become considerably more stringent. The UK's points-based system is now more rigorous, placing greater emphasis on demonstrating genuine skills and a genuine job offer. This increased scrutiny impacts various aspects of the visa application process:

  • Higher Minimum Salary Requirements: The minimum salary threshold for many skilled worker visas has been raised, making it harder for applicants in lower-paying roles to qualify. This reflects a government focus on attracting high-skilled workers who can contribute significantly to the UK economy.

  • Increased Emphasis on Genuine Job Offers: The UK Visas and Immigration (UKVI) is conducting more thorough checks on the legitimacy of job offers. Employers face greater scrutiny to ensure they are complying with visa sponsorship regulations and that the offered role genuinely requires a non-UK national. Failure to comply results in severe penalties, including fines and bans from sponsoring future workers.

  • More Stringent Checks on Applicants' Qualifications and Work History: Applicants must now provide more comprehensive evidence of their qualifications and work experience, including certified translations of documents and potentially requiring further verification from previous employers. This is to ensure the authenticity of the information provided and to combat fraudulent applications.

  • Greater Penalties for Employers Sponsoring Ineligible Candidates: The penalties for employers who sponsor ineligible candidates have significantly increased. This heightened accountability aims to deter companies from exploiting the system and to maintain immigration compliance.

  • A Shift Towards a More Rigorous Points-Based System: The points-based system itself has undergone adjustments, making it harder to accumulate enough points to qualify. This means that applicants need to demonstrate a higher level of skills, qualifications, and experience to meet the revised requirements.

Tougher Standards for Student Visas

The UK student visa changes are equally significant, aimed at ensuring that only genuine students are granted entry. The application process now includes:

  • Increased Evidence Required to Demonstrate Genuine Student Intent: Applicants need to provide substantial evidence demonstrating their intention to study in the UK, including detailed study plans, acceptance letters from accredited institutions, and strong financial proof to support their studies.

  • Higher English Language Proficiency Standards: The minimum English language proficiency requirements for many courses have been raised, demanding higher scores on recognized English language tests such as IELTS or TOEFL.

  • Stricter Financial Requirements to Prove Ability to Support Oneself During Studies: Applicants must demonstrate sufficient funds to cover their tuition fees and living expenses for the duration of their studies, with stricter evidence requirements than previously.

  • More Rigorous Checks on the Legitimacy of Educational Institutions: The UKVI is conducting more rigorous checks on the legitimacy of educational institutions to prevent students from enrolling in fraudulent or substandard programs.

  • Increased Immigration Health Surcharge: The immigration health surcharge, a fee paid by all visa applicants, has also been increased.

Impact on International Students

These UK student visa changes have a significant impact on international students UK:

  • Fewer Post-Study Work Opportunities: Changes to post-study work visas have limited the opportunities for international graduates to remain in the UK after completing their studies.

  • Increased Competition for Limited Visa Slots: The stricter requirements have led to increased competition for limited visa slots, making it harder for students to secure entry.

  • Higher Costs Associated with Meeting Stricter Requirements: The higher costs associated with meeting the stricter requirements (e.g., higher English language test fees, increased financial evidence demands) are a significant barrier for many.

  • Potential Impact on International Student Recruitment for UK Universities: The stricter visa regulations may negatively affect the number of international students choosing to study in the UK.

Changes to the Application Process

The UK visa application process itself has been modified to enhance security and efficiency. These include:

  • Fully Online Application Process with Increased Digital Verification: The application process is almost entirely online, with increased use of digital verification methods to check the authenticity of documents and applicant details.

  • Requirement for More Detailed and Comprehensive Supporting Documentation: Applicants need to provide far more detailed and comprehensive supporting documentation to support their application. This includes detailed explanations, certified translations, and specific evidence requested by the UKVI.

  • Stricter Deadlines for Submission: Applications must meet stricter deadlines, requiring more meticulous planning and preparation to avoid delays.

  • Potential Increase in Application Processing Times: Although aiming for efficiency, the increased scrutiny may result in longer visa application processing times.

  • Increased Use of Biometric Information for Verification: The use of biometric information, such as fingerprints and photographs, has increased to strengthen verification processes.
